REMOVAL SERVICE POINTS

<<A>> CAB BODY REMOVAL
1. Remove or disconnect the following parts:

• Hood

• Radiator grille

• Headlamp

• Front bumper assembly

• Oil cooler hose <Vehicles with oil cooler>

• Radiator assembly

• Air cleaner duct

• Steering shaft joint

• Heater hose

• Power steering reservoir tank

• Brake booster vacuum hose

• Accelerator cable

• Fuel hose

• Brake pipe

• A/C piping

• Clutch release cylinder <Vehicles with manual

transmission>

• Speedometer cable

• Parking brake cable

• Shift lever knob <Vehicles with manual transmis-

sion>

• Select lever knob <Vehicles with automatic trans-

mission>

• Idle up vacuum hose

• Engine harness

• A/C harness

• Frame harness

• Earth strap

• Engine earth

• Door opening weatherstrip inner

• Floor carpet

• Cab body mounting bolt

CAUTION

Before lifting the vehicle, check to be sure that all
connections between cab body, frame and
engine are separated. Connect sling wires to
suitable bar or frame, fitting protection covers as
necessary.
2. After removing the cab body mounting bolts and

the cab body washers, insert wooden blocks to
the cab body. Gently lift the vehicle with a crane.

<<B>> REAR BODY REMOVAL
1. Remove or disconnect the following parts:

• Fuel filler neck

• Rear body harness

• Rear body mounting bolts and screws

CAUTION

Make sure that the rear body does not hit the cab
body while it is being raised.
2. Hook wires onto the rope hocks on the rear body,

and use a crane to raise the rear body.

ON-VEHICLE SERVICE

REAR GATE PANEL FIT ADJUSTMENT

M1425001000033

ALIGNMENT OF REAR GATE LATCH AND
STRIKER

AC502692AB

Striker

Loosen the striker mounting bolts to adjust the
striker.

ADJUSTMENT OF CLEARANCE AROUND
REAR GATE

AC502691AB

Hinge

Rear gate

If the clearance between the rear gate and rear body

is uneven, loosen the mounting bolts on the body
of the rear gate hinge, and then adjust the rear
gate assembly.

AC503696

AC502687

AB

Shim

Hinge

: Front of vehicle

If the height of the rear gate and rear body is uneven,

attach the shims to the rear body and hinge
mounting section to adjust the height.

REAR GATE OUTSIDE HANDLE
ADJUSTMENT

M1425000900033

AC503703

AC502690

AC502696

Section A – A

A

A

B

AB

<Vehicles with high-mounted stop lamp>

1. Check that the rear gate outside handle play is

within the standard value range.

Standard value (B):
Vehicles without high-mounted stop lamp:
0.3

1.2 mm (target value: 0.7 mm)

Vehicles with high-mounted stop lamp: 0.1

5.9 mm (target value: 2.6 mm)

2. If it is outside the standard value range, remove

the rear gate cover (Refer to

P.42-240

).

AC503701

AB

Rear gate handle
controller rod

Rear gate outside
handle holder

3. Remove the rear gate outside handle holder.

Adjust the play by changing the connecting point
between the rear gate handle controller rod and
the rear gate outside handle.
